MEHGAN'S FAVORITE PORK CHOPS IN
WHITE SAUCE
 
10 pork chops or steaks
4-6 c. rice, cooked
4 c. white sauce (see scalloped potato and ham)
10 tbsp. Worcestershire sauce
2 tbsp. bacon grease

Fry pork chops under medium-low heat in bacon grease and Worcestershire sauce. Cover with lid while frying to keep chops moist. Fry only until lightly browned.

Separately cook rice. Separately make white sauce in large Dutch oven. Add pork chops and their juices into white sauce; stir well. Simmer gently for at least 20 minutes. Serve chops with rice smothered in white sauce/gravy. Serves 5 people.
